Lead Data Engineer

Location: Leeds (hybrid)

Salary: Up to £70,000 (depending on experience) + bonus


Clearance Requirement: Candidates must be eligible for UK National Security Vetting.


We're looking for an experienced Lead Data Engineer to join a fast-growing digital technology team working on secure, high-impact projects. This role is ideal for someone passionate about data engineering, cloud-native architecture, and delivering real-world solutions at scale.


You’ll lead the technical delivery of complex data engineering solutions for high-profile clients, working within a multidisciplinary team. You'll be empowered to bring modern engineering practices to life while mentoring others and continuously improving standards.


What You’ll Be Doing:

  • Leading end-to-end delivery of data engineering projects with accountability for quality and performance.
  • Designing and building scalable, secure data pipelines using modern cloud and open-source tooling.
  • Working closely with architects and analysts to translate business requirements into technical solutions.
  • Driving engineering best practices, including code review standards and agile delivery.
  • Contributing to technical strategy and mentoring other engineers.

What You’ll Need:

  • Strong experience in data engineering with expertise in languages such as Python, Scala, or Spark.
  • Proficiency in designing and building data pipelines, working with both structured and unstructured data.
  • Experience with c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, or GCP), using native services for data workloads.
  • Solid understanding of database technologies (e.g., Oracle, MySQL, MongoDB).
  • Strong grasp of system architecture and data security principles.
  • Experience with Agile methodologies and cross-functional delivery teams.
  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to influence at both technical and senior stakeholder levels.

Desirable Skills:

  • Familiarity with data visualisation tools (e.g., Power BI, Tableau).
  • Exposure to platforms such as Quantexa, Databricks, or Palantir.
  • Experience building machine learning pipelines or working on data science applications.
  • Knowledge of test automation and CI/CD for data workflows.


This is a unique opportunity to join a mission-driven team working on impactful technology, with flexibility, learning support, and a clear path for technical progression.

10 Machine‑Learning Recruitment Agencies in the UK You Should Know (2025 Job‑Seeker Guide)

With deep‑learning projects now integral across healthcare, finance and tech, UK demand for machine‑learning talent is booming. Lightcast shows +50 % YoY growth in UK adverts referencing “machine learning,” “deep learning,” “computer vision” or “reinforcement learning” in Q1 2025. Monthly vacancies sit around 1,800–2,100, but certified ML specialists number fewer than 15,000. Specialist recruiters help candidates access hidden roles, competitive packages, and structured interview prep.
